Efficacy and Safety of Simultaneous Integrated Boost Radiotherapy in HR/VHR Prostate Cancer With EPLNI

Condition: Prostate Cancer Patients Treated by Radiotherapy  ·  Sponsor: Ain Shams University

PhasePhase 2
Planned participants30
Who can joinMale, 18 Years to no upper limit
Healthy volunteersNo

About this study

The aim of this study is to evaluate the efficacy and safety of hypofractionated simultaneous integrated boost volumetric arc radiation therapy (SIB - VMAT) for high-risk and very high-risk localized prostate cancer in terms of: 1. Acute and late gastrointestinal and genitourinary toxicities. 2. Evaluate the efficacy in terms of early bPFS. 3. Dosimetric evaluation in terms of target coverage and organs at risk sparing
